Several plaintiffs allege abuse by Antioch police officers
“In those text threads, officers bragged about using excessive force and beating arrest subjects so severely that the officers themselves hurt their hands and feet,” plaintiffs’ attorney Ben Nisenbaum of Burris, Nisenbaum, Burry, & Lacey LLP wrote.
The City of Antioch Police Department and two dozen current and former officers were accused of race discrimination, false imprisonment, assault, abuse of power, and other civil rights violations in a lawsuit filed by seven people who say they were victimized.
